The first Air India lounge of the Tata era — luxury rooted in Indian design.
Opened in March 2025, the Air India Lounge at Bangalore Terminal 2 Domestic Departures marks a new chapter for the carrier. Now under the Tata Group, Air India has been overhauling its ground and in-flight product, and the Bengaluru lounge — the first redesigned after the acquisition — is the brand's statement of intent: true to its Indian roots, with a touch of luxury. Sitting on the second floor next to the 080 Lounge, after security, it is operated by the local 080 brand and shares an entrance with the adjacent 080 Domestic Lounge. To get in you'll need an Air India Business Class ticket, Star Alliance Gold status, or an eligible paid membership such as United Club or Air Canada Maple Leaf Lounge access.

As a flagship Air India lounge in the post-Tata redesign, the food leans into Indian cuisine alongside international options, with a hot buffet and a bar serving drinks plus coffee, tea and soft drinks. Expect a more curated spread than the standard 080 contract lounges next door.
